Does North Avoca or Erina Heights have better schools?

On average school ICSEA (the ACARA index that benchmarks educational advantage), North Avoca scores 1061 vs 1044 in Erina Heights. ICSEA is a school-community indicator, not a quality rating, so always check NAPLAN results and catchment boundaries for the specific address you're considering.

Which is more walkable, North Avoca or Erina Heights?

North Avoca scores 22/100 on walkability vs 2/100. Above 70 is considered very walkable (most errands on foot), 50-69 is walkable for some errands, below 50 typically requires a car for daily life.
